Property Details for 33 Ross St, Surrey Hills

33 Ross St, Surrey Hills is a 4 bedroom, 2 bathroom House with 3 parking spaces and was built in 1930. The property has a land size of 627m2 and floor size of 186m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in May 2016.

About Surrey Hills 3127

The size of Surrey Hills is approximately 4.4 square kilometres. There are 13 parks, covering nearly 3.4% of the total area. The population of Surrey Hills in 2016 was 13605 people. By 2021 the population was 13655 showing a population growth of 0.4%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Surrey Hills is 50-59 years. Households in Surrey Hills are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Surrey Hills work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 76.50% of the homes in Surrey Hills were owner-occupied compared with 76.30% in 2016.

Surrey Hills has 7,003 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Surrey Hills have seen a -2.25% decrease in median value, while Units have seen a 3.51% increase. As at 30 April 2026:

  • The median value for Houses in Surrey Hills is $2,206,342 while the median value for Units is $917,390.
  • Houses have a median rent of $943 while Units have a median rent of $615.
